And, of course, what better way was there for the victorious German team to gloat after the match?
Following their victory, the entire squad posed for a selfie with German Chancellor Angela Merkel who visited the national side in their dressing room.

A Twitter image uploaded by Lukas Podolski showing him giving the thumbs up alongside Ms Merkel has so far been reposted more than 1,000 times.
The England squad has been relatively quiet on social media since the World Cup kicked off, with the few messages that have been posted considerably less glamorous than those by the likes of Neymar.
For example Daniel Sturridge last night shared a photograph of himself sitting in a hotel room in front of a blank television.
The image was accompanied by a message describing himself as 'fuming' that the screen had broken while he was trying to watch football.
